21 Laundry Basket Ideas
Laundry day doesn’t have to be a drag, especially when you have the right laundry basket to make the process easier, more organized, and even stylish.
Whether you’re looking to save space, add a pop of design to your laundry area, or simply make sorting clothes simpler, a thoughtfully chosen basket can make a huge difference.
Let’s explore 21 laundry basket ideas that range from practical to creative, helping you find the perfect option for your home.
1. Woven Rattan Laundry Basket
Woven rattan baskets bring a natural, airy feel to any laundry room. They’re lightweight, durable, and add a warm, organic touch to your space. Perfect for those who like a minimalist or boho aesthetic.
2. Collapsible Fabric Laundry Basket
Collapsible baskets are lifesavers in small apartments or homes with limited storage. When not in use, they fold flat and tuck away neatly. Many come with handles for easy transport.
3. Rolling Laundry Cart
If you hate carrying heavy loads of clothes, a rolling laundry cart is ideal. You can move it from room to room effortlessly, and some even include multiple compartments for sorting.
4. Wooden Laundry Hamper with Lid
A wooden hamper adds a touch of sophistication while hiding laundry from view. A lid keeps the space tidy and reduces odors, making it both practical and stylish.
5. Canvas Laundry Basket
Canvas baskets are soft, lightweight, and easy to carry. They often come in fun patterns and colors, making them a versatile choice for any laundry setup.
6. Laundry Basket with Multiple Compartments
Sorting laundry as you go can save a ton of time. Multi-compartment baskets allow you to separate lights, darks, and delicates before you even hit the washer.
7. Wire Laundry Basket
Wire baskets have a clean, industrial look and promote airflow, which helps prevent odors from building up. They’re also sturdy enough to hold heavy loads.
8. Hanging Laundry Bag
A hanging laundry bag is perfect for small spaces or dorm rooms. You can hang it on a hook or over a door, keeping the floor clear while still holding a generous amount of clothes.
9. Vintage Wooden Crate Laundry Basket
Repurpose a vintage wooden crate as a laundry basket for a rustic, farmhouse feel. Add fabric liners for softness and style, and you have a unique, functional piece.
10. Plastic Laundry Basket with Handles
Classic plastic baskets remain popular for a reason—they’re lightweight, affordable, and easy to clean. Modern versions come in sleek designs that don’t feel cheap at all.
11. Foldable Mesh Laundry Basket
Mesh baskets are breathable and collapsible, making them great for wet clothes or sports gear. They’re also easy to store when not in use.
12. Modern Minimalist Laundry Bin
A minimalist laundry bin in neutral tones can blend seamlessly with your décor. Simple shapes and muted colors keep your laundry area looking clean and organized.
13. Laundry Basket with Wheels and Lid
For heavy laundry loads, a wheeled basket with a lid is a game-changer. You can move your laundry easily from bedroom to laundry room while keeping it concealed.
14. Fabric Laundry Hamper with Drawstring
Drawstring fabric hampers are soft, portable, and perfect for small spaces. The drawstring keeps clothes contained, and many come in colorful or patterned designs.
15. Decorative Wicker Laundry Basket
A decorative wicker basket adds charm while remaining functional. Ideal for bathroom or bedroom use, it hides laundry while doubling as a stylish accent piece.
16. Stackable Laundry Baskets
Stackable baskets save floor space and are great for families. You can assign each basket to a family member or separate laundry types without taking up extra room.
17. DIY Rope Laundry Basket
Create your own rope basket for a chic, nautical-inspired look. It’s a fun craft project and gives you a custom piece that suits your exact space and style.
18. Tall Narrow Laundry Basket
Tall, narrow baskets are ideal for tight spaces, corners, or between appliances. Despite their slim profile, they hold a surprising amount of laundry.
19. Laundry Basket with Handles and Lid Combo
Baskets that combine handles and lids are practical for transporting laundry while keeping it out of sight. They’re perfect for keeping laundry organized in shared spaces.
20. Fabric Laundry Basket with Frame
A fabric basket supported by a metal or wooden frame keeps its shape while remaining lightweight. These baskets often come in stylish patterns and can double as storage for toys or blankets.
21. Personalized Laundry Basket
Add a personal touch with a monogrammed or customized laundry basket. Personalization makes your basket stand out and encourages everyone in the family to keep their laundry organized.
